From its discovery as a phosphatidylethanolamine-binding protein in bovine brain to its designation as a physiological inhibitor of Raf kinase protein,
RKIP
has emerged as a critical molecule for maintaining subdued, well-orchestrated cellular responses to stimuli. The disruption of
RKIP
in a wide range of pathologies, including cancer, Alzheimer's disease, and
pancreatitis
, makes it an exciting target for individualized therapy and disease-specific interventions. This review attempts to highlight recent advances in the
RKIP
field underscoring its potential role as a master modulator of many pivotal intracellular signaling cascades that control cellular growth, motility, apoptosis, genomic integrity, and therapeutic resistance. Specific biological and functional niches are highlighted to focus future research towards an enhanced understanding of the multiple roles of
RKIP
in health and disease.
